I have two requests on priceline.com.

One request is a 4 star with the following areas:

- Lincoln Park

- Millennium Park

- Norht Michigan Ave

The other request is a 4/3/3.5 star with the same areas above.

I am trying to increase the price without changing any other options, but the system is telling me to make a change in area, star level, and or check-in dates. However, i do not want to change any of these. i only want to increase the price.

What can i do?

Did you read the previous Priceline Re-Bidding Explained link and understand the concept of re-bidding is that you're adding zone(s) that you can't win since they contain only hotels at a lower star rating than you're bidding... so you're adding zones so that you can bid again, but won't win a hotel in these new zones since there are no hotels in the zone that meet your minimum star rating threshold... so essentially bidding the sames zones that you were just rejected for.

Again, if you're new to re-bidding, you're strongly encouraged to confirm your re-bid zones with teh board and/or ask questions before using them.
